ホームページ > 記事 > ウェブフロントエンド > JavaScript で while ループ ステートメントを使用する方法
JavaScript で while ループ ステートメントを使用する方法 で while ループ ステートメントを使用する方法 で while ループ ステートメントを使用する方法 のループ ステートメント 前の 記事で for ループ ステートメントを紹介しました。次の記事では、while ループ ステートメントの使用法を紹介します。
JavaScript で while ループ ステートメントを使用する方法 で while ループ ステートメントを使用する方法 で while ループ ステートメントを使用する方法 での for ループ ステートメントの使用方法この記事では、while ループ ステートメントがループの数が多い場合の使用に適していることをすでに知っています。は修正されていないため、while ループ ステートメントの具体的な使用方法を見てみましょう。
#while ステートメントには 2 つのステートメントがあります:while と do while
これら 2 つのステートメントの使用方法を見てみましょうwhile 文の構文
while(条件表达式){ 循环处理 }while 文の場合、最初に条件式が計算され、条件式が一致するまでループ実行されます。 ループ処理中、()内の条件式が真となり、{}のループ実行が実行されますこのとき、条件が制限されていない場合はループを継続します
do while 文の構文
do { 循环处理 } while (条件表达式)while 文と比較すると、do while 文の場合はループ処理が先に行われ、その後に条件式が実行されます。 while が true であると判断された場合は、処理を続行します。
具体的な例を見てみましょう
while ステートメントに設定されます
<!DOCTYPE html> <html> <head> <meta charset = "utf-8"> <title>JavaScript で while ループ ステートメントを使用する方法 で while ループ ステートメントを使用する方法 で while ループ ステートメントを使用する方法</title> </head> <body> <script> var count = 0; while (count < 10) { document.write (count); count++ } </script> </body> </html>この変数 count が 10 未満 (count最後のカウントは、プロセスがループされるたびに増加するカウントを表します。存在しない場合は、while ループの値 0 を保持することをお知らせください。 その後、countが0,1,2,...となったとき、countが10のとき、countしたがって、ブラウザには次のように出力されます。 #do while文
<!DOCTYPE html>
<html>
<head>
<meta charset = "utf-8">
<title>JavaScript で while ループ ステートメントを使用する方法 で while ループ ステートメントを使用する方法 で while ループ ステートメントを使用する方法</title>
</head>
<body>
<script>
var count = 0;
do {
document.write (count);
count++;
} while (count < 10);
</script>
</body>
</html>
そのままブラウザに出力されると以下のようになります
#先頭から count に代入した値が 10 以上の場合
while 文の実行
<script> var count = 20; while (count < 10) { document.write (count); count++ } </script>false の場合、while ステートメントには何も出力されません。
do while文の実行
<script> var count = 20; do { document.write (count); count++; } while (count < 10); </script>do whileの場合、最初の条件に関係なく処理が行われ、後から判定されます。 2 回目は true または false演算結果は次のとおりです
以上がJavaScript で while ループ ステートメントを使用する方法の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。